Clothing, fashion and accessories designers vs Human resource managers and directors Salary (2025)
How do Clothing, fashion and accessories designers and Human resource managers and directors sal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Human resource managers and directors earns £18,326 more per year (50% higher)
vs
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Clothing, fashion and accessories designers | Human resource managers and directors |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£36,818 | £55,144 | -£18,326 |
| Mean Annual | £40,027 | £62,658 | -£22,631 |
| Monthly | £3,068 | £4,595 | -£1,527 |
| Weekly | £708 | £1,060 | -£352 |
| Hourly | £17.70 | £26.51 | -£8.81 |
